Description
Crafted in collaboration with Geoff Feder of Feder Knives, the Copper-Mai Slicer is a refined yanagiba-style blade built for precision slicing work.
only 3 of these were made with slight variations in size. The blades span 261-263mm and stands 23–25mm tall, ground evenly on both sides from Baker Forge Copper-mai steel with a 1084 carbon steel core and Damascus cladding at 3mm thick original stock. These knives are hardened to 62 HRC, and would hold an edge suited to fine, clean cuts. Each knife is finished with a copper bolster, walnut and black leather handle, and black Micarta pommel.
The complete knife measures approximately 395mm in total length and weighs 140 grams, light but balanced enough for control, substantial enough for leverage. Every piece is individually forged and finished to ensure consistent geometry and sharpness.

Care
Do not place in the dishwasher. Wash using a mild detergent and a non-abrasive sponge.
Store in a cool, dry place when not in use. Avoid cutting on glass, metal, ceramic, or bamboo surfaces to prevent blade dullness. Before extended storage, apply mineral or camellia oil to the blade and handle using a cloth.
